Hi brains trust!

I have created a timesheet spreadsheet to assist my staff when running complicated payroll for clients.
I am using data validation to create the employee lists but want the table below to display an empty timesheet when toggling between employees.
When I toggle back, I want what was previously entered for that employee to repopulate.

Is this possible as I cant seem to find the solution?
